1. (C) This cable contains an action request, para


2. (C) Summary: During a meeting with visiting S/P
Director Stephen Krasner, officials at the Ministry of
Economy requested U.S. assistance in contacting the
government of Slovakia about Polish interest in acquiring
from Yukos its 49 percent stake in Transpetrol. Polish
officials stressed that the Slovak government is hesitant to
allow the transaction to proceed in light of Russian interest
in purchasing the shares. A signal from the USG that it
supports the deal could assist the GOP in completing the
transaction.

-------------- --------------
Pipeline Operator Pern negotiating to purchase Transpetrol
-------------- --------------


3. (C) Visiting S/P Director Dr. Stephen Krasner discussed
energy security with Pawel Konzal, Advisor to Ministry of
Economy Deputy Minister Piotr Naimski and Krzysztof Rogala of
the Office for Diversification of Oil and Gas Supply in the
Ministry. Rogala explained that Pern, the Polish pipeline
operator, is pursuing the purchase of Yukos' 49 percent share
and controlling interest in Transpetrol (ref a and b). The
GOP believes that there is a window of opportunity during
which the current Slovak government might approve the sale by
Yukos to Pern. The GOP is interested in purchasing
Transpetrol because it is part of the Druzba pipeline which
supplies PKN Orlen's refineries in the Czech Republic. Pern
plans to eventually connect the reversed Odessa-Brody

pipeline to Druzba and transport Caspian oil to Europe. The
GOP does not want any pipeline infrastructure to fall into
Russian hands.


4. (C) Konzal and Rogala requested that Krasner convey the
message to the government of Slovakia that Poland is
interested in purchasing the Yukos share of Transneft, and
that the USG is supportive of the sale. Rogala emphasized
that the government of Slovakia is worried about Russian
pressure to approve the sale of the shares to Rusneft under
its previous agreement, or another Russian entity. If Yukos
receives a clear message from the government of Slovakia that
it will approve a sale to Pern, the negotiations between
Yukos and Pern can be speeded up.


4. (C) Rogala noted that Yukos offered its stake in
Transpetrol to PKN Orlen during the Mazeikieu, Lithuania
refinery sale. However, the GOP did not pursue the deal
using Orlen, in which it holds a 27% share, as it prefers
that Pern, which is 100% state owned, become the final owner.
The GOP does not want any pipeline infrastructure on which
it may depend to fall into Russian hands. Pern currently
owns all of the transit pipeline infrastructure in Poland.
Rogala later explained to Econoff that the GOP plans to have
Pern control all of the ports and pipeline infrastructure in
which the GOP has an interest - including ports and pipelines
in Poland, Lithuania, Latvia, and hopefully Slovakia.

--------------
Mazeikieu Update
--------------


5. (C) When asked by Mr. Krasner why the GOP allowed PKN
Orlen to purchase the Mazeikieu refinery, Konzal stated that
it was not a GOP decision, but rather a company decision, to
purchase the plant. Once the company made the decision to
pursue the deal, the GOP decided to support it. Rogala
explained that the GOP is concerned that oil supplies to the
refinery could be cut, but believes this will not happen in
the short term. Under the terms of the deal, PKN Orlen must
invest approximately $1.5 billion in the plant. The GOP
believes that Russia will wait for that investment to be
completed before cutting oil supplies. In the meantime,
Mazeikieu officials are negotiating oil supply deals with
Tatneft, Ukoil, Lukoil and Rosneft, all of whom approached

WARSAW 00001314 002 OF 002


PKN Orlen after the deal was announced. Rogala later
explained to Econoff that PKN Orlen cannot negotiate or
finalize the deals until after the European Commission
approves the sale. The GOP is pleased that so many companies
are competing to supply the refinery, believing that it
augurs well for continued supply. Rogala noted that the
heavy wind conditions on the Baltic could cause supply
problems using the buoy, and that Orlen estimates that it
will lose 60 days to wind problems per year if forced to rely
solely on the buoy for supply.

--------------
Comment and Action Request
--------------


6. (C) After Krasner's departure, Konzal and Rogala called
Econoff to urgently request that she follow up on their
request that the USG support Pern's purchase of Yukos' shares
of Transpetrol with the government of Slovakia. Konzal
explained that Deputy Minister Naimski, during Strategic
Dialogue meetings in Washington, had requested that the USG
inform the government of Slovakia that Poland wants
permission for Pern to purchase Transpetrol. Without such
approval, the GOP fears that a deal will not be struck.
According to Konzal and Rogala, the message was conveyed to
an Advisor to Minister Dzurinda, but the message was not
strong enough. Post requests that Washington advise post on
what the USG position on the Yukos sale of Transneft to Pern
is so that it can advise the GOP. If the USG does send a
signal to the government of Slovakia that it supports the
sale of Transpetrol to Pern, post appreciates knowing when
the message is conveyed so that it can so inform the GOP.
